IIEST Shibpur Launches BTech in Mathematics and Computing, Admission via JEE Main
IIEST Shibpur has launched a new BTech in Mathematics and Computing and a flexible five-year BS-MS programme in core sciences from 2026-27 academic session. Check details here
IIEST Shibpur BTech Admission 2026: Indian Institute of Engineering Science and Technology Shibpur has announced introduction of new BTech in Mathematics and Computing and alongside flexible, multi-exit 5-year BS-MS programme in core sciences. The academic expansion is part of National Education Policy (NEP) 2020. Admission to this programme is based on Joint Entrance Examination (JEE) Main rankings.
IIEST Shibpur’s new 4-year BTech in Mathematics & Computing intake is of just 40 students with a computational toolkit. As per press release, this programme is to train innovators in AI, Data Science and quantum computing with mandatory summer industry internship. Graduates will be positioned for roles in software development, quantitative finance and R&D.
IIEST Shibpur 5-year BS-MS Programmes
IIEST Shibpur has also launched integrated 5-year BS-MS programmes in Chemistry, Physics and Applied Geology (Earth Sciences). Built around a one major and two minors multidisciplinary framework, this course offers structural flexibility through multiple exit options:
-
After Year 3: Graduate with Bachelor of Science (BS) degree
-
After Year 4: Graduate with BS (Honours) or BS (Honours with Research) degree
-
After Year 5: Graduate with the full integrated BS-MS Dual Degree

IIEST has integrated these science tracks into its mainstream campus placement ecosystem. Four-year BS graduates will have equal recruitment access alongside BTech. Five-year BS-MS candidates will participate in placements concurrently with MTech candidates, with roles ranging from core engineering to finance.
Each of three science departments (Chemistry, Applied Geology, and Physics) will maintain an intake of 40 seats. Admission is done through
-
JoSAA Counselling 20 seats per department: Filled via standard Joint Seat Allocation Authority rounds based on JEE Main rankings
-
Direct Institutional Admission 20 seats per department: Allocated based on IISER Aptitude Test (IAT) 2026 scores
-
Institutional Spot Round: Any vacancies remaining from JoSAA and IAT rounds will be filled during a final institutional spot round in July 2026
